How to Make Cream Chocolate at Home (Easy, Smooth, and Delicious)

f you love the taste of rich, silky chocolate cream — the kind you can spread on bread, pancakes, or drizzle over desserts — you’ll be happy to know you can easily make it at home.This homemade cream chocolate spread recipe uses simple ingredients and gives you that professional texture and flavor similar to popular brands — but fresher, healthier, and completely customizable.

🥣 What Is Cream Chocolate?

Cream chocolate, also known as chocolate spread, is a sweet, smooth blend made from cocoa powder, sugar, milk, butter, and sometimes hazelnuts or vegetable oil.It’s widely used on breakfast toast, in cakes, and as a filling for pastries.While store-bought versions like Nutella are famous, making your own homemade chocolate cream gives you control over sweetness, flavor, and ingredient quality.

🍫 Ingredients You’ll Need

Here’s the list of ingredients to make about 400 g (1½ cups) of chocolate cream spread:

  • ½ cup hazelnuts (optional, for a nutty flavor)

  • 3 tablespoons unsweetened cocoa powder

  • ½ cup powdered sugar

  • ½ cup condensed milk (or ½ cup milk + 2 tbsp sugar)

  • 2 tablespoons butter or vegetable oil

  • ½ teaspoon vanilla extract

  • A pinch of salt

👉 For vegan or dairy-free chocolate cream: replace milk with almond or oat milk and butter with coconut oil.

👩‍🍳 Step-by-Step: How to Make Homemade Cream Chocolate

Step 1: Roast the Hazelnuts (Optional)

If using hazelnuts, roast them at 180°C (350°F) for 8–10 minutes until fragrant.Remove their skins by rubbing them in a kitchen towel. This step adds that authentic nutty chocolate aroma.

Step 2: Blend into a Paste

Place the hazelnuts in a blender or food processor and mix until they turn into a creamy butter texture.If you’re skipping nuts, move directly to the next step.

Step 3: Add Cocoa, Sugar, and Milk

Add cocoa powder, powdered sugar, condensed milk (or regular milk + sugar), and a pinch of salt.Blend or whisk until smooth.

Step 4: Melt and Mix the Butter

Gently melt butter (or coconut oil) and mix it into the chocolate blend.Add vanilla extract and continue blending until the mixture becomes glossy and thick — like commercial spread chocolate.

Step 5: Cool and Store

Pour the warm cream chocolate into a clean glass jar.Let it cool to room temperature, then store it in the refrigerator for up to 2 weeks.

🍯 Tips for Perfect Homemade Chocolate Cream

  • Add a tablespoon of honey for a natural sweetness and glossy texture.

  • Use dark cocoa powder for a stronger chocolate taste.

  • Want a thicker spread? Add a little more cocoa or less milk.

  • For a white-and-brown duo effect, make one portion with white chocolate and swirl them together — like Duo Spread Chocolate.

❤️ Why Make Your Own Cream Chocolate?

  • No preservatives or artificial flavors.

  • Customizable sweetness and thickness.

  • Fresh ingredients and better nutritional control.

  • Fun DIY gift idea for family and friends.
